Telangana: Rowdy-sheeter hacked to death in clash at Jagadgirigutta bus stop

A long-simmering rivalry between two rowdy-sheeters turned fatal on Wednesday (November 5, 2025) evening when one of them was hacked to death in full public view at the Jagadgirigutta bus stop.

The victim, Roshan, 24, a resident of Jagadgirigutta and a rowdy-sheeter under both Balanagar and Jagadgirigutta police stations, was attacked by another rowdy-sheeter, Baleshwar Reddy, 24, from the same area. Mr. Reddy, accompanied by his associates Mohammad and Adi, assaulted Roshan with a sharp weapon before fleeing the spot.

Police initially registered an attempt to murder case after the attack left Roshan grievously injured. However, he later succumbed to his injuries while undergoing treatment at Gandhi Hospital, prompting the police to alter the charges to murder.

According to Balanagar ACP P. Naresh Reddy, the two men had been at odds over control of prostitution networks operating in the locality. A dispute over local dominance had been brewing for some time, the officer said.

Investigators said Mr. Reddy and his associates arrived at the bus stop on a motorcycle as part of a premeditated plan to eliminate Roshan. Locals and motorists, terrified by the violence, did not intervene as the assailants fled, leaving Roshan bleeding on the road.

Further investigation is underway.
